WU-TANG HEADS DOWNTOWN

Downtown Music Publishing has struck global publishing administration agreements for the catalog of the Wu-Tang Clan.

Wu-Tang Productions and owners Robert “RZA” Diggs and Mitchell “Divine” Diggs signed the deal that will also include select works co-written or produced by individual Wu-Tang Clan members for solo releases, affiliates and other artists. The writers represented under the deals include co-founders Ghostface Killah, GZA, Inspectah Deck, Method Man, Ol’ Dirty Bastard, Raekwon, RZA and U-God.

“Downtown's system is ideal for us—they have the global reach and capacity of a ‘major’ while maintaining strong, highly personal relationships with their clients,” RZA said. “Their customized approach to clientele accompanied with their focus in areas like rights management and distribution make Downtown an ideal partner for Wu-Tang Productions."

Downtown Music Holdings CEO Justin Kalifowitz said, “Wu-Tang Clan isn’t just one of hip-hop’s most influential groups, it’s an iconic institution in every sense of the word—with a legacy that extends well beyond the realm of music. As a New Yorker, representing some of East Coast hip-hop’s most revered legends—whose stories are so ingrained in the culture of our city—is a tremendous honor.”
